Ordinals
beta
Sat 1301105042917030
decimal
310442.42917030
degree
0°100442′1994″42917030‴
percentile
61.9573830642022%
name
eqcpilbdfep
cycle
0
epoch
1
period
153
block
310442
offset
42917030
timestamp
2014-07-12 19:54:48 UTC
rarity
common
prev
next